The Athenian Champion Helmet

The Athenian Champion Helmet was a helmet once worn by a champion of the Athenian military.

In 431 BCE, the helmet ended up in the hands of the Spartan misthios Kassandra after she helped the Spartans claim victory at the Battle of Megara.[1]

Behind the scenes

The Athenian Champion Helmet, a headgear in Assassin's Creed: Odyssey, shares the same model as the commonly found Athenian Polemarch Helmet, another headgear in the same game.
